有些專案一開始只是自己用。
這個 LINE 圖片分析 Bot 也是。
最早只是想驗證一件事:能不能用 Google Apps Script,直接把 LINE 傳來的圖片丟給 AI 分析,再把結果回傳給使用者。過程不難,但零碎。
LINE Webhook、圖片下載、Binary 處理、AI API 格式、部署設定,每一段都不複雜,卻很容易卡在「少一個步驟就跑不起來」。
後來我發現,真正花時間的不是寫功能,而是把一個「可以跑的狀態」整理乾淨。
所以我做了一件單純的事:
把這個專案整理成一個可以直接部署、直接參考的範例。
這個專案在做什麼?
簡單說流程就是:
使用者在 LINE 傳一張圖片 →LINE Webhook 送到 Google Apps Script → GAS 把圖片送到 Gemini API 分析 → 把分析結果回傳給 LINE 使用者

整個專案只有一個目的:
當你想做 LINE + AI 圖片處理時,不用從零開始查文件、試格式。
專案包含哪些內容?
這不是套件,也不是服務,而是一個「已經跑過」的工程範例。
內容包含:
- 一個完整、可部署的 Google Apps Script 專案
- LINE Messaging API Webhook 串接範例
- LINE 圖片訊息的下載與處理流程
- Gemini API 圖片分析請求格式(含 Base64 處理)
- Step-by-step 的部署文件(Markdown)
- 只包含必要步驟的 LINE Bot 申請與設定說明
刻意沒有加太多功能,因為重點是清楚、好讀、好拆。
我刻意沒做的事情
這裡也先說清楚,避免誤會。
這個專案:
- ❌ 不是 SaaS
- ❌ 不是代管服務
- ❌ 不包含任何 AI API 額度
- ❌ 不提供客製或長期技術支援
你需要使用自己的:
- LINE Developers 帳號
- Google 帳號(GAS)
- Gemini API Key(或相容 API)
這是一個「工程參考專案」,不是成品服務。
這個專案適合誰?
如果你符合下面其中一種情境,這個專案會省你不少時間:
- 想做 LINE Bot,但不想每次都重查圖片處理流程
- 想驗證 AI 圖片分析在 LINE 上的可行性
- 想快速做 PoC / Demo / 內部工具
- 想看一個「實際跑得起來」的 GAS + LINE + AI 範例
你拿去改、拆、延伸,都沒問題。
哪些人可能不適合?
如果你期待的是:
- 開箱即用、不用部署
- 有後台、有管理介面
- 有使用者配額或收費系統
- 商用成品等級的功能
那這個專案可能不適合你。
它比較像是一個乾淨的起點。
為什麼我會把它整理出來?
這類專案,如果只是放在 GitHub,
通常會卡在「文件不完整」「需要自己補一堆細節」。
我想做的是:
把「我已經踩過的坑」整理成一次就能跑的版本。
功能不多,但狀態是對的。
結語
有些工具不需要一直更新,也不需要做大。
只要在某個時間點,把事情整理好、交付乾淨,就已經完成它的價值了。
這個 LINE Gemini Image Analyzer,就是這樣的一個專案。
如果你最近剛好在研究 LINE Bot、GAS 或 AI 圖片分析,希望這個整理好的範例能幫你省下一點時間。
🔗 專案下載與說明
如果你希望直接取得這個可部署的範例專案與完整設定文件,可以在這裡查看:
https://billions65.gumroad.com/l/rgfztz
本專案為工程範例與 Starter Project,需自行部署至你的 LINE 與 Google Apps Script 帳號。


















